*THE MYTH OF A MONOCULTURAL “WESTERN” CIVILIZATION*


            When I traveled to India for the first time, I found it
initially puzzling that the newspapers called the Middle East “Western”
Asia.  Distinguishing cultures by the cardinal directions is obviously
quite arbitrary.  To avoid these confusions, I now tell people that I
taught Euro-American and Asian philosophy and religion.

But even here the term “American” must include the rich and sophisticated
cultures of the indigenous peoples of the “Western” Hemisphere (which of
course to Asians is to their East).  For example, the Iroquois
Confederation had a profound effect on the founding of American democracy,
and Iroquois women had more rights than their European counterparts.

What is really amazing about some who clamor for a return to Western
Civilization is that they define it narrowly as “Anglo-Saxon” culture.
Former Congressmen Tom Tancredo, a second-generation Italian-American, once
declared that “people who are not white Anglo-Saxon have become American by
adopting a white Anglo-Saxon  culture."  This is really odd: all the
Italian Americans I know celebrate their Southern European heritage and
their cuisine is one of the most popular in America.

Even more ironic is that Hispanic Americans, some whose families were on
American soil long before Northern Europeans came, also have a Southern
European heritage and speak a European language.  Along with Catholic
Poles, French, and Italians, Hispanic Americans are also “European
Christians,” another term that our nativists are fond of.  More irony
abounds in the meaning of that word: one who “protects the interests of
native <http://dictionary.reference.com/browse/native> inhabitants against
those of immigrants.”

            In his most recent book *Suicide of a Superpower*, Pat Buchanan
predicts that “historians will look back in stupefaction at 20th and 21st
century Americans who believed the magnificent republic they inherited
would be enriched by bringing in scores of millions from the failed states
of the Third World.”  In the book Buchanan also repeats his outrageous and
completely discredited claim that white males are the most intelligent
human beings.

            Due primarily to Anglo-Saxon oppression and a belief that the
Irish were not full human beings, Ireland was a failed “Third World” state.
But no one would now say that Irish Americans, especially after building
the transcontinental railroads along with their despised Chinese
co-workers, are not welcome in this nation.

            Muslim Americans have the highest average income of any ethnic
group and their women have earned more college degrees than their men, but
Buchanan, Tancredo, and many others want them deported as well.  Christian
Europe was in the Dark Ages until Islamic scholars brought Arabic
translations of the Greek literature, medicine, and philosophy—the
foundations of “Western” civilization—to medieval Spain.

Muslims have lived in America since the importation of slaves from West
Africa.  Thomas Jefferson once defended the sacrifice of lambs, which most
certainly indicated that some of his slaves were Muslims celebrating the
feast of Eid.  Jefferson studied the Qur’an and may have drawn some legal
inspiration from it, and he also celebrated Eid at the White House, a
tradition that Presidents Bush and Obama have continued.

Contrary to popular belief, 63 percent of Arabs living in the U.S., with
roots in this country going back over a century, are Christians.  Steve
Jobs, Ralph Nader, Gen. John Abizaid, and former Senator George Mitchell
are all from Christian Arabic families. Well above the national average, 36
percent of these good citizens have a bachelor’s degree or higher.
According to the Prejudice Institute: “Fewer than 11% of Arab Americans
live below the poverty level [national average is now 16%]. On average, the
Arab American income is 22% higher than the U.S. national average.”

The U. S. has been a multi-cultural nation since its inception, and no
culture, except remote isolated tribes, can claim to be pure.  We now live
in a “fact aversive” climate, so too many people accept as truth Tancredo’s
and Buchanan’s bigoted statements.  This is a national tragedy.
